⢠Fundamentals of Heat Exchanger Design: An introduction to the basic principles of heat exchanger design, including an overview of different types of heat exchangers and their applications.
⢠Thermodynamics and Heat Transfer: A review of the fundamental thermodynamic and heat transfer principles that underpin heat exchanger design.
⢠Materials Selection: An examination of the properties and selection criteria for materials used in heat exchanger design, including metals, alloys, and polymers.
⢠Design Calculations and Software Tools: An exploration of the methods and tools used to perform heat exchanger design calculations, including the use of software tools for simulation and optimization.
⢠Fouling Mitigation Strategies: Best practices for preventing and mitigating fouling in heat exchangers, including cleaning procedures and maintenance schedules.
⢠Manufacturing and Assembly Techniques: Techniques for manufacturing and assembling heat exchangers, including welding, brazing, and soldering.
⢠Testing and Inspection Methods: Methods for testing and inspecting heat exchangers to ensure their performance and safety, including non-destructive testing and pressure testing.
⢠Regulations and Standards: An overview of the regulations and standards that govern heat exchanger design and operation, including safety and environmental regulations.
⢠Case Studies and Applications: Real-world examples of heat exchanger design best practices, including case studies and industry applications.
